SQL Server Clustering vs Mirroring

Let’s be a bit techie today. Here go my findings on clustering failover and mirroring. Enjoy!!

If you have worked with SQL Server before, you should have heard of the terms mentioned in the topic today. Basically, clustering failover and mirroring both serves the purpose of reducing downtime of the SQL Server by automatically failover a database to a backup database. The difference is that clustering failover works at an instance level; while mirroring works at database level. And mirroring is something new in SQL Server 2005.

Clustering could protect you from hardware failures, but mirroring doesn’t only protect you from hardware failures, but also data failures. Besides, mirroring doesn’t require specially certified hardware, reacts much faster than clustering and requires less knowledge to set up.

In short, I think mirroring is a much better choice than failover clustering.

What is Podcasting?

Technology is growing from day to day. Today, every individual can also posting their own movies or music to the website provided for public viewing. Almost every single day, internet user is posting to online video portal and let the public user to view their video.

There is a new technology to share their video nowaday, which is called Podcast.

A podcast is a digital media file, or a series of such files, that is distributed over the Internet using syndication feeds for playback on portable media players and personal computers. A "pod" refers to the iPod, and "cast" to the idea of broadcasting.

Syndication feeds is An RSS document, it can called a "feed", "web feed", or "channel", contains either a summary of content from an associated web site or the full text. RSS makes it possible for people to keep up with their favorite web sites in an automated manner that's easier than checking them manually.

Podcasting can be used for publish and share Informational content provided by podcaster. Music also can be podcast promote clips and interviews. A lots of Talk Shows being podcasted by news, commentaries. Internet also can podcast their Training as Instructional informational materials. The "Famous Claypot Loh See Fun" in TTDI

Erm… Let’s write about food today. There are a lot of food in PJ, but the one that I m going to write about today is located at Taman Tun Dr. Ismail (TTDI).


The restaurant is named “Famous Claypot Loh See Fun”. The best-seller here is definitely the Claypot Lou Shu Fun (you can tell from the restaurant name rite :p). You might be able to get claypot lou shu fun elsewhere, but the one selling here is definitely tasty. I think it is very much because of the minced pork that is put together with the lou shu fun. The lou shu fun is served with a thick layer of minced pork on top with an uncooked egg. It is nice to see, and nice to eat too!

The best-seller after Claypot Lou Shu Fun will be the ‘Siew Yoke (Roasted Pork) Mee’. The mee is special that it does not break easily. The dish uses a lot of garlic to bring out the taste of the roasted pork. (This is actually my favorite dish here :p)

Other than the 2 dishes mentioned above, the Yong Tau Fu is selling good as well. There are other variety of options here on fish, squid, lala, beef, vege and tofu.

I’ve personally tried on some other dishes, but my favourites still remain as Siew Yoke Mee and Claypot Lou Shu Fun. You may come and try it out yourselves too!

Location tip : Look for TTDI’s Pizza Hut on your right, go straight and you’ll see VADS building. Turn left from the traffic light, and immediately turn left again into the street of shops. The restaurant is located almost at the end of the shop row.

Buying Your House in 5 Steps

Finally, I’ve bought my own house last Saturday. I find that buying house is easy, but selecting the right one is hard. :P

You may refer to my previous post on Mortgage vs Conventional Housing Loan to discover more about housing loan.

Below is my sharing on the steps you will have to go through in buying new house. It is not complicated, don’t worry. Just be patient!!

Step 1 : Place your deposit/booking on the unit you like to the developer.

Step 2 : You may start contacting the bankers (some developers would get the panel bankers to contact you though) to check on the loan packages. You may submit the loan application to the banks that you are interested in. You may try on a few banks. The bank might need the Photostatted copies of the following documents from you:
• IC
• EA Form
• EPF statement
• Bank book statement/transactions in recent 3 months
• 3 recent month salary pay slip
• Booking receipt of the property

Step 3 : Sign the S&P (pay the legal fees, lawyer fees, water and electricity registration deposit, if applicable) with the developer within 7 days from the booking date.

Step 4 : Pay your balance of down payment within 21 working days after signing S&P.

Step 5 : Sign the Letter of Offer with your selected bank within 60 days after signing S&P.

Once the S&P (from developer) and Letter of Offer (from bank) are signed, the deal is considered done!! Yes, just that simple!!

Oh, last but not least, some advise on EPF withdrawal to purchase your house. You will need the S&P Agreement and Letter of Offer (from bank) in order to proceed with the withdrawal. And the process will take approximately 2 to 3 weeks. The amount eligible to withdraw is the difference between the price of the house and the housing loan with an additional 10% of the price of the house.

Trip to Bukit Belimbing Firefly Park Resort, Kuala Selangor

Saturday night was a very interesting night for me, as it was my first time to witness the beautiful and amazing Firefly Park in Kuala Selangor.

We started off the journey at 4pm from PJ. It took us approximately 1 hour to reach Bukit Belimbing. You’d be able to see a lot of palm tree fields along the way. Just follow the Kuala Selangor road sign will do.

Roadsign Showing way to Kuala Selangor

There are 2 firefly parks, one of them is at Bukit Belimbing, and the other one is at Kg Kuantan. And we’ve decided to go for the one in Bukit Belimbing, named as Firefly Park Resort.

Ticket Counter

You'll have to purchase the boat trip tickets from the Ticket Counter. The boat trip (which could fit in 15 persons per boat) took us to the swamp, and there was where the amazing journey started. But too bad that we were not allowed to take photo during the boat trip. sad....

Signboard showing no photos allowed

Along the swamp, we could see thousands of fireflies stopping at the “berembang” trees and blinking at each other. The lights are small yet bright. Sometimes it looked almost like a Christmas tree, and sometimes it was just like the stars blinking in the sky ( and I started singing “Starry Starry night, paint your palette blue and grey ~~~” :P).

In the middle of the boat trip, we tried to ask for the permission to take photo on the fireflies, and the captain said can, but without flash.. I was so excited and took out the camera and took a snap on the natural Christmas trees. But.. my screen returned blank because of the darkness of the night.

So, I am sorry to not able to provide photos of the beautiful and amazing Firefly Park. No choice loo, you all need to go and witness yourselves.

The boat trip lasted not more than half and hour, but it was really value for money.

Some details of the park:

Boat Fare : RM 10 per person

Service Hours : 7.45pm – 10.30pm (everyday including public holidays)

Notification from Payperpost.com

I got a notification from Payperpost.com today, saying that my blog is not meeting requirements yet. Well, this is how it looks like:

Notification Info: Thank you for your blog submission! I'm sorry, as per our terms of service, we do not accept blogs with a non-writing period of 30+ days in the past 90 days. Please re-submit when your blog meets all of our requirements. In the meantime, feel free to use PPP Direct and Affiliate tools while you work on meeting the requirements of our Marketplace! Thank you!

It directly flagged me to check about the term of service in order to participate in the Payperpost Market Place.
After going thru the whole terms of the service, I found that I’ve missed out some important conditions when I submit this blog.

Below are the Terms of service provided by Payperpost.com.

Item 5.3 BLOG ELIGIBILITY.
D. Minimum Blog Age
. Blogs must be live for a minimum of 90 days, counted from the date of the Blog's first post, with at least 20 pre-existing posts prior to registration with the PayPerPost Marketplace. The majority of these posts may not be in a single month and there must not be a gap of more than 30 days between any posts during the 90 day period immediately preceding sign up for registration in the Marketplace.

Base on the terms, I need to post more than 20 Posts within 90 days in order to participate in Payperpost Market Place.

Mortgage vs Conventional Housing Loan

I was busy looking and comparing all the rates of housing loans lately as I’ve planned to get myself a house :) There are all kinds of loan out there; conventional, mortgage, Islamic and etc etc. I find myself in a dark hole when I first searching for loans cos I don’t even know what the difference is between conventional and mortgage loan. I was busy calling up banks. Some of them are very informative and helpful; some are really lame. And there’s one who only call me back after 3 weeks after my first call (it is even an international bank).

Basically mortgage is more flexible as you may choose to deposit in extra money monthly, and the bank will treat these extra money as a 2nd account that you may withdraw the money back at anytime (but please be aware that there will be no interest on these money that you deposit in). But anyway, it will still minus off your principal with those extra repayments, but once you withdraw them, they would revise the principal again. This is the only difference comparing to conventional housing loan that I managed to discover.

But of course the interest rate by applying mortgage would be slightly higher than the conventional ones as it is more flexible. You can’t actually say one is better than the other; it is very much depending on your needs. So enjoy choosing you housing loan :)
